Cargo Bay Dimensions
The 2021 Honda CR-V has two sets of cargo space measurements. With the rear seats in place, there is 39.2 cu-ft of space behind the second row. Fold those seats down and there is 75.8 cu-ft of space behind the first row. The 2021 Honda CR-V Hybrid has slightly less cargo space. With the rear seats up, there’s 33.2 cu-ft of space. With them folded down, there’s 68.7 cu-ft of space. The EX-L trim also gets a power liftgate for easier access to the cargo bay. The Touring trim gets an upgraded hands-free version.

Seating Features
The 2021 Honda CR-V gets new seating features as you climb the trims. The base model LX gets automatic climate control, a six-way manually adjustable driver’s seats, and cloth upholstery. The EX trim adds dual-zone automatic climate control, a 12-way power-adjustable driver’s seat, heated front seats, and a moonroof. The EX-L trim gets a four-way power-adjustable passenger’s seat, memory settings for the driver’s seat, leather upholstery, and a leather wrapped steering wheeler and shifter. The top-tier Touring trim adds a heated steering wheel and ambient interior lighting.
